Americana Rock Mix: Episode 43 – Too Much To Contain Pt. 2

Category : Americana Rock Mix, Podcasts

The second part of a two part episode packed with music.

Music in this episode:

- John Henry Split My Heart by Songs:Ohia (from The Magnolia Electric Co.) – www.Myspace.com/songsohiajasonmolina

- All In AND Black Light by Better Than Ezra (from Paper Empire) – www.BetterThanEzra.com

- Lucy AND Wynona by Mud Blood And Beer from (from Mud Blood & Beer) – www.myspace.com/mudbloodbeernyc

- Purgatutorial V.1 AND John Knight’s Dream Of Bob Dylan by John And The Revelators (from Inkblot Maneuvers) – www.Myspace.com/JohnKnighCA

- It Won’t Do You Any Good AND The Disembowlers by Minus 5 (from Killingsworth) – www.Minus5.com

- 110 AND Running From Grace by Carswell (from Carswell EP) – www.Myspace.com/CarswellMusic

- Tattoo by Wye Oak (from The Knot) – www.WyeOakMusic.com
